India in the Asian Squash Finals

The Indian boys team reached the finals of the Asian Junior Team Squash championships being held in Colombo, Sri Lanka with a comprehensive victory against Malaysia in the semi finals.

Indian top seed Ramit Tandon led the way against his Malaysian counterpart Muhammad Zul Azri. Displaying his superior racket skills and finishing abilities Ramit made Azri run to all four corners of the court. Although very quick in movement, Azri was not able to retrieve all that was thrown at him. Ramit eventually cruised to victory.

Mahesh Mangaonkar completed the victory for India with a clinical display against Malaysian Sanjay Singh. Apart from the first game, Mahesh convincingly dropped the ball to great effect with no answer from Sanjay.

In the pool stages India defeated, Jordan, Hong Kong, Iran, Singapore and Japan.In the finals India will play archrivals and top seeded Pakistan.

Semi Final resultRamit Tandon bt Muhammad Zul Azri 11/5, 11/7, 11/2Mahesh Mangaonkar bt Sanjay Singh 11/8, 11/1, 11/4Abhishek Pradhan DNP Mohd Adeen Idrakie

The Indian girls lost in the semi finals to top seeded Hong Kong. In the pool stage the Indian girls defeated Sri Lanka and China but lost their all-important final pool match to Malaysia 1-2.

Semi final resultTong Tsz Wing bt Anaka Alankamony 11/5, 11/5, (11/8), 11/8Lee Ka Yi bt Aparajitha Balamurukan 11/5, (11/9), 11/6, (11/4), 11/5Ho Ka Po DNP Saumya Karki

The girls secured a bronze medal.
